Gas prices are going up and up and up. Washington State is not an exception
The AAA auto club says the average price of a gallon of gasoline in Washington is $4.34.
That’s up 22 cents in the past month and $1.25 in the past year. It’s 25 cents higher than the national average.
The AAA survey for Monday found the average price of a gallon in diesel in Washington at $4.87. That’s down six cents in the past month but $1.86 higher than a year ago.
The survey found that gasoline prices are highest in Bellingham at $4.46 and lowest in Spokane at $4.06. Some other average prices around the state, according to the AAA:
- Seattle $4.38
- Tacoma $4.35
- Olympia $4.40
- Vancouver $4.32
- Yakima $4.28
- Tri-Cities $4.23
